Life is so busy. We are constantly rushing around, trying to get this in place while balancing that and in the mean time trying to figure out how to do this, you get the point. It's totally fine to be busy though! I am not saying that there is anything wrong with it, but there is a question that I want to ask you today. Are you listening?
We all say that we listen to what God is telling us, but what does that listening really consist of. Are we just saying. "God, tell me what to do," while your driving on your way between the grocery store and your next meeting? When we do that, yes, we are asking for God's help, and we know that He does provide, but when you are wanting to hear an answer, well, that is when you need to start slowing down.
Think about it this way. If we were speeding down the highway with your windows wide open, your radio blaring, and a fire truck going off beside you, chances are, you are not going to hear the person talking to you in from the back seat. But what if that person in the back seat is God? He is trying to tell us something but we have so much going on around us that we can't hear Him. Let me tell you what you need to do. You need to roll your windows up, turn off the radio, pull into a driveway, and stop the car, and in that silence, you will hear what God is telling you.
So today, a midst all of the business and craziness of your life, make some time to just sit, be still, and listen.
